Electric Vehicles in South Africa: The Future of Mobility

Electric vehicles (EVs) are rapidly gaining traction globally, and South Africa is poised to embrace this transformative technology. While still in its early stages, the EV market in South Africa presents a unique blend of challenges and opportunities.
The Rise of Electric Mobility:
Environmental Benefits: EVs produce zero tailpipe emissions, significantly reducing air pollution and mitigating the impacts of climate change. This aligns with South Africa's commitment to sustainable development and its role in global climate action.
Economic Opportunities: The EV industry has the potential to create new jobs in manufacturing, charging infrastructure development, and related sectors. Furthermore, leveraging the country's rich mineral resources for battery production could position South Africa as a key player in the global EV supply chain.
Technological Advancement: EVs represent cutting-edge technology, offering drivers a smooth and quiet driving experience with advanced features like regenerative braking and intelligent connectivity.
Challenges and Considerations:
Infrastructure Development: Expanding the charging infrastructure network is crucial for widespread EV adoption. This includes investing in public charging stations, residential charging solutions, and ensuring grid stability to accommodate increased electricity demand.
Affordability and Accessibility: The high upfront cost of EVs remains a significant barrier for many South African consumers. Government incentives, such as tax breaks and import duty reductions, can play a vital role in making EVs more affordable and accessible.
Range Anxiety: Concerns about limited driving range and the availability of charging stations can deter potential EV buyers. Continued advancements in battery technology and the expansion of the charging network are essential to address these concerns.
The Road Ahead:
The South African government has taken initial steps to promote EV adoption, including formulating policies and regulations to support the transition. However, concerted efforts are needed to accelerate the growth of the EV market. This includes:
Investing in Research and Development: Supporting local research and development initiatives to enhance battery technology, improve charging infrastructure, and develop locally manufactured EVs.
Promoting Public Awareness: Raising public awareness about the benefits of EVs, addressing concerns, and educating consumers about the available models and charging options.
Collaborating with Industry: Fostering collaboration between government, industry stakeholders, and academia to drive innovation and accelerate the development of the EV ecosystem.
